A vivid piece of Magna Graecia. A victorious jockey crowning himself on one side, and Taras, son of Poseidon, riding his dolphin on the other. This silver nomos captures athletic pride, maritime identity, and the final years of Greek independence in southern Italy. Now set in a custom 18k gold bezel.
